>>>> I spotted a place where input_location is clobbered accidentally.
>>>>
>>>> That is in a recursive call to expand_call_inline.  The input_location
>>>> is usually restored by goto egress in this function.
>>>>
>>>> Additionally the return value of the recursive expand call is thrown
>>>> away, which does not look like a good idea.
>>>>
>>>> Although this causes no problems ATM, I wanted to fix it anyway.

But what about the failures above.  What's effectively going on is we're
assuming inlining was successful and Bernd's patch shows that there's
cases where it isn't.  That probably needs deeper investigation.

>
> Some RAII-style auto_input_location class might be useful -
> temporarily setting input_location for some "legacy" code is
> the only valid use of input_location in the middle-end.
